6. Products and the Print on Demand model

6.1. Rill & River is a clothing brand operating on a Print on Demand model. This means that every Product is manufactured individually — only after the Order is placed and paid for.

6.2. This model allows us to limit overproduction, waste of water and energy, and support a more responsible approach to clothing production.

6.3. The fact that the Product is manufactured for an individual Order does not in any way limit the statutory rights of the Consumer, in particular the right to withdraw from the contract within 14 days or the right to make a complaint within 2 years.

6.4. Product photos presented in the Store are taken on representative samples. Due to the specifics of digital printing, the natural properties of fabrics and individual monitor settings, actual colours may differ slightly from those shown in the photos. Such differences do not constitute a physical defect of the Product, provided they do not exceed the limits acceptable in the clothing industry.

6.5. The material composition, care instructions and information about the country of manufacture of the base garment are available on each product page. If you have any questions — feel free to write to contact@rillandriver.com.

13. Right of withdrawal (return within 14 days)

13.1. If you are a Consumer, you have the right to withdraw from the Sales Contract within 14 days without giving any reason.

13.2. The withdrawal period expires after 14 days from the day on which you acquired physical possession of the Product or a third party other than the carrier indicated by you acquired physical possession of the Product.

13.3. To exercise the right of withdrawal, you must inform us of your decision. You can do this by:

  • filling out the form available on the "Returns and Right of Withdrawal" subpage (button in the Store footer),
  • sending an unambiguous statement by email to contact@rillandriver.com,
  • by post to the returns address.

13.4. To meet the deadline, it is sufficient to send the information concerning the exercise of the right of withdrawal before the 14-day period expires.

13.5. Effects of withdrawal: In the event of withdrawal from the Contract, we will reimburse all payments received from you, including delivery costs (except for additional costs resulting from your choice of a delivery method other than the least expensive standard delivery offered by us). We will carry out the reimbursement without undue delay, and in any case not later than 14 days from the day on which we are informed of your decision to withdraw from the contract. We will carry out the reimbursement using the same means of payment as you used for the initial transaction, unless you have expressly agreed otherwise.

13.6. Return costs: You will have to bear the direct cost of returning the Product. For Products which, by their nature, cannot normally be returned by post, estimated return costs are given in the table on the "Returns and Right of Withdrawal" page.

13.7. Return deadline: Please send the Product to the returns address without undue delay, and in any event not later than 14 days from the day on which you informed us of the withdrawal. The deadline is met if you send the Product before the 14-day period expires.

13.8. Condition of return: You are only liable for any diminished value of the goods resulting from handling them beyond what is necessary to establish their nature, characteristics and functioning. Please try on clothing without removing tags and without excessive exposure to odours (perfumes, cigarette smoke).

14. Exceptions to the right of withdrawal

14.1. In accordance with Article 38 of the Consumer Rights Act, the right of withdrawal does not apply to contracts:

  • for the supply of goods made to the Consumer's specifications or clearly personalised,
  • for the supply of goods which are liable to deteriorate or expire rapidly,
  • for the supply of sealed goods which are not suitable for return due to health protection or hygiene reasons, if they were unsealed after delivery.

14.2. Personalisation exception: If the Product contains a personalised element (print with your name, photo, unique design prepared specifically for your order), the right of withdrawal expires at the moment production begins. You will be clearly informed of this before placing the Order.

14.3. Hygiene exception: Underwear, socks, swimwear and other hygiene products delivered in sealed packaging are not subject to return after the packaging has been opened. Hygiene seal tags must remain intact.
